On 13/04/2019 at 22:58, ZULU2000 said:

Hi guys please help,i am on old 457 granted Feb 2016

I have 65 points

Nurse mental health

Currently in perth

I want to do ENS but been with currently employer 2yrs this june ,i did 1yr with another it says 3 years with nominating employer,what are my chances😰😰

 

Only for those who were granted a 457 after 19*april*17 should complete 3 years with employer. Those granted a 457 prior to this date are to complete 2years. So, if you hold 457 since Feb 2016 all you need are 2 years. You are eligible for ENS TRT 186. Talk to a Migration agent. 🍀

3 minutes ago, Laure said:

Little questions :

* is the ielts for de facto valid one year ?

* if yes does he need to be valid when we applied or when the co open our file ? 

* our passeports will expire in August.

we applied in March...

do you think it can be a problem ? 

 

Thanks for your answer lovely people 😊🌺

@Laure As far as i'm aware, the IELTS is valid for 3 years from completion. 
- It needs to be valid when the CO opens the case. Meaning if it's near expiration, you would need to re-do it. 

Passports would need to be valid at time of CO review. Seeing as though you applied in March, this only gives you 5 months for the CO to review your case. I would strongly suggest you (quickly) get new passports.
